Lismore

Nestled in the picturesque County Waterford, Lismore is a hidden gem that offers a perfect blend of history, culture, and natural beauty. One of the must-visit attractions is the majestic Lismore Castle, where you can immerse yourself in the past with the Castle AR Tour, an augmented reality experience that brings the historic Pugin Room to life. Whether you’re a history buff or simply looking to explore the rich heritage of Ireland, Lismore promises an unforgettable journey.

What are the must-see attractions in Lismore?
Must-see attractions in Lismore include Lismore Castle and Gardens, St. Carthage's Cathedral, and the Lismore Heritage Centre. The castle is particularly famous for its beautiful gardens and historic architecture.
Are there any outdoor activities available in Lismore?
Yes, Lismore offers a variety of out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, and cycling. The Ballysaggartmore Towers and the Knockmealdown Mountains are popular spots for hiking.

Are there any annual events or festivals in Lismore?
Yes, Lismore hosts several annual events and festivals, including the Lismore Opera Festival and the Immrama Festival of Travel Writing. These events attract visitors from all over the world.
What accommodation options are available in Lismore?
Lismore offers a range of accommodation options, from charming bed and breakfasts to luxury hotels. Lismore House Hotel and Ballyrafter Country House are popular choices.
